    The SAP error message /SAPAPO/LOC147 No description of geocoding level &1 in language &2 typically occurs in the context of SAP Advanced Planning and Optimization (APO) when there is an issue with the geocoding levels defined in the system. This error indicates that the system is unable to find a description for a specific geocoding level in the specified language.
    
    Cause: Missing Geocoding Level Description: The geocoding level (e.g., country, region, city) specified by &1 does not have a corresponding description in the language specified by &2. Language Settings: The language settings in the user profile or the system may not be configured correctly, leading to the absence of descriptions for certain geocoding levels. Data Inconsistency: There may be inconsistencies or missing entries in the geocoding data tables.
    Solution: Check Geocoding Levels: Go to the transaction code /SAPAPO/GEOCODE to check the geocoding levels defined in the system. Ensure that the geocoding level in question has a valid description
